S. WebSep 26, 2016 · So if we have a mechanical ventilation system that circulates air at 9000 cfm with 25% outside air, our calculation would be: 9,000 cfm × 25 percent = 2,250 cfm. Using this CFM, we then calculate humidification load as we did before: [2,250 cfm ÷ 100 cfm] × 3.14 lb per hour = 70.65 lb per hour. For most applications, as a general rule of ...
